Unlock the secrets of enterprise networking with this comprehensive course. Designed to transform your networking expertise, it starts by laying a strong foundation in Layer 2 protocols such as VLAN Trunking Protocol (VTP), Rapid Spanning Tree Protocol (RSTP), and troubleshooting 802.1Q. You'll explore EtherChannel and other critical technologies, building a robust understanding of network layer fundamentals that power modern infrastructure. As you progress, dive deep into advanced Layer 3 protocols. Learn the intricacies of OSPF LSAs, areas, and troubleshooting, and master eBGP configurations, neighbor states, and BGP path selection. This section equips you with the tools to handle complex routing scenarios with confidence, setting you up for success in enterprise networking environments. The final section shifts focus to wireless networking, essential services, and multicast. Develop expertise in WLAN Layer 1 and Access Point concepts, understand wireless roaming challenges, and troubleshoot Cisco WLAN environments. Learn pivotal network services like NAT, PAT, and NTP, and explore multicast communication essentials. Each topic is explained with practical demos and configurations to prepare you for real-world challenges. This course is perfect for network professionals, CCNP aspirants, and IT enthusiasts looking to deepen their networking knowledge. A basic understanding of networking concepts is recommended, making it ideal for intermediate learners eager to enhance their skills and tackle enterprise-level challenges.
